In my experience, the M43 glass is superb. The 12-40/2.8 is extremely sharp throughout the zoom range. The 25/1.8 I used for many of these samples is an incredible bargain. And the other metal primes (12/2, 17/1.8, 45/1.8, 75/1.8) are all similarly excellent.

Seems like Olympus generally prefers a flatter tone curve for its JPEGs (which are user-adjustable, of course). Their filters, on the other hand, go way, way overboard. Grainy monochrome and dramatic tone look gnarly as heck. Seems like only Fuji and Ricoh get in-camera JPEG filters right.
